The numeric value adopted for ɡ 0 was, in accordance with the 1887 CIPM declaration, obtained by dividing Defforges's result – 980.991 cm⋅s −2 in the cgs system then en vogue – by 1.0003322 while not taking more digits than warranted considering the uncertainty in the result.Ĭonversions Conversions between common units of acceleration Base value The value adopted in the International Service of Weights and Measures for the standard acceleration due to Earth's gravity is 980.665 cm/s 2, value already stated in the laws of some countries. The third General Conference on Weights and Measures, held in 1901, adopted a resolution declaring as follows: This result formed the basis for determining the value still used today for standard gravity. The value he found, based on measurements taken in March and April 1888, was 9.80991(5) m⋅s −2. This task was given to Gilbert Étienne Defforges of the Geographic Service of the French Army. Īll that was needed to obtain a numerical value for standard gravity was now to measure the gravitational strength at the International Bureau. The value of this standard acceleration due to gravity is equal to the acceleration due to gravity at the International Bureau (alongside the Pavillon de Breteuil) divided by 1.0003322, the theoretical coefficient required to convert to a latitude of 45° at sea level. The 1887 CIPM meeting decided as follows: But since that weight depends on the local gravity, they now also needed a standard gravity. The definition they chose was based on the weight of a column of mercury of 760 mm. Since the boiling point varies with the atmospheric pressure, the CIPM needed to define a standard atmospheric pressure. ![]() In particular, since it is the ratio of the kilogram-force and the kilogram, its numeric value when expressed in coherent SI units is the ratio of the kilogram-force and the newton, two units of force.Īlready in the early days of its existence, the International Committee for Weights and Measures (CIPM) proceeded to define a standard thermometric scale, using the boiling point of water. Although the actual acceleration of free fall on Earth varies according to location, the above standard figure is always used for metrological purposes. The value of ɡ 0 defined above is a nominal midrange value on Earth, originally based on the acceleration of a body in free fall at sea level at a geodetic latitude of 45°. The ɡ is also used as a unit for any form of acceleration, with the value defined as above see g-force. The symbol ɡ should not be confused with G, the gravitational constant, or g, the symbol for gram. Īlthough the symbol ɡ is sometimes used for standard gravity, ɡ (without a suffix) can also mean the local acceleration due to local gravity and centrifugal acceleration, which varies depending on one's position on Earth (see Earth's gravity). The acceleration of a body near the surface of the Earth is due to the combined effects of gravity and centrifugal acceleration from the rotation of the Earth (but the latter is small enough to be negligible for most purposes) the total (the apparent gravity) is about 0.5% greater at the poles than at the Equator. This value was established by the 3rd General Conference on Weights and Measures (1901, CR 70) and used to define the standard weight of an object as the product of its mass and this nominal acceleration. The standard acceleration due to gravity (or standard acceleration of free fall), sometimes abbreviated as standard gravity, usually denoted by ɡ 0 or ɡ n, is the nominal gravitational acceleration of an object in a vacuum near the surface of the Earth. This was scratchplate mounted in a fairly central position, resulting in a pretty gritty midrange sound (listen to soundclips here) with just the usual tone and one volume controls to give a little variation - for the right band how much more would you need? ![]() Although very simple, it does have some sturdy components, especially the bridge, and was certainly a more substantial instrument than many other 'entry-level' basses.Īlthough a good functioning bass, it could perhaps be considered a little limited tonally, having only one single-coil pickup. It was an easy-playing good quality, solid, reliable bass. The Musicmaster was Fender's least expensive bass model (in 1973, it had a list price of $139.50, compared to $293.50 for the Precision), and with the shorter 30" was scale perfect for student musicians. The only real difference is the position of the thumbrest, but then, this catalogue does re-use the image from the 1970 catalogue - the first appearance of the Fender Musicmaster bass. Have a look at the 1972 Fender catalogue, which has an almost identical guitar pictured. The bass pictured is completely typical example of an early Musicmaster. The Fender Musicmaster bass was a new instrument for the 1970s, being launched in the second half of the first year of the decade. ![]() |
